Limitations of Machine Translation Technology

Although machine translation technology has made notable advances in recent years, it still deals with significant limitations that can impede its effectiveness. For copyrightple, it often has difficulty with idiomatic expressions and nuanced language, resulting in unnatural or inaccurate translations. You can discover that culturally specific references are misinterpreted, resulting in a loss of meaning. Additionally, machine translations can be deficient in context, which can transform the intended message entirely. The absence of human touch means emotional subtleties often get overlooked. If you depend solely on this technology, you could miss vital details that only a professional translator could capture. Finally, while machine translation can be valuable for basic tasks, it proves insufficient for complex or sensitive content where precision is critical.

Why Cultural Sensitivity Matters in Translation Services

When translating content, understanding cultural sensitivity is essential because it guarantees your message connects properly with your intended audience. Each culture has unique expressions, traditions, and values that influence how people interpret information. If you overlook these nuances, your message might come across as offensive or confusing. As an illustration, humor or idioms successful in one culture could be ineffective or insulting elsewhere. Skilled translators learn to manage these challenges, making certain your material is linguistically correct and culturally fitting. Determine Your Project Requirements

What's the best way to determine the right translation service for your project? Start by pinpointing your specific requirements. Consider the languages involved, the subject matter, and the target audience. Are you translating a technical document, a marketing piece, or legal content? Each type requires different expertise. Next, think about your timeline and budget. Do you need a fast turnaround, or can you allow more time? Establishing these factors helps narrow down your choices. Additionally, consider whether you need additional services like localization or cultural adaptation. By understanding your project's requirements, you'll be better equipped to select a translation service that aligns with your goals and secures the best results for your project's success.

copyrightine Translation Proficiency

Selecting the best translation service depends on evaluating the expertise of potential providers. Start by verifying their qualifications and experience in your specific industry. Seek out translators who are native speakers of the target language and have a firm grasp of cultural nuances. Don't hesitate to request samples of their previous work or client testimonials to gauge their quality. It's also important to consider their specialization; a legal translator, for copyrightple, will be better suited for legal documents than a generalist. Additionally, ask about their translation process and quality assurance measures. By comprehensively evaluating these aspects, you'll guarantee you choose a professional translation service that meets your project's unique needs and maintains high standards.

Do Certifications Exist for Professional Translators?

Indeed, professional translators can obtain certifications. ATA and ITI are among the organizations offering credentials demonstrating professional competence and skill.
